Перейти до основного контенту

Як побудувати БДДС: покрокове керівництво для початківців

6 хв читання
1622 переглядів

Швидко розвиваючийся світ інформаційних технологій створив величезний попит на спеціалістів у сфері баз даних. Великі обсяги даних, висока швидкість обробки, ефективне зберігання та захист – все це робить бази даних затребуваними в різних сферах діяльності. Однак багатьом починаючим програмістам та адміністраторам важко розібратися в процесі розробки та організації баз даних. У цій статті ми надамо покрокове керівництво про те, як побудувати базу даних з нуля.

Крок 1: Планування структури бази даних

Перший крок перед розробкою бази даних – зрозуміти, які дані повинні бути збережені і як вони будуть зв’язані між собою. Необхідно визначити сутності (таблиці), атрибути (стовпці) та зв’язки між ними. Для цього можна використовувати діаграми Ерміта або UML. Визначення структури бази даних дозволяє уникнути помилок і спростити процес розробки.

Приклад:Уявімо, що ми створюємо базу даних для інтернет-магазину. У нас є таблиці "Товари", "Категорії" та "Замовлення". У таблиці "Товари" будуть зберігатися дані про товари, такі як назва, ціна та опис. У таблиці "Категорії" будуть зберігатися дані про категорії товарів, а в таблиці "Замовлення" – дані про замовлення користувачів.

Як побудувати БДДС: посібник для початківців

Більша частина сучасних компаній та організацій оперує величезними обсягами даних. Для ефективної роботи з такими обсягами інформації необхідно правильно організувати базу даних. У цьому посібнику ми розглянемо, як побудувати базу даних з використанням методології БДДС.

БДДС (База даних – документ «суб’єкт» – схема) є широко використовуваною методологією для проектування та розробки баз даних. Ця методологія дозволяє створити структуровану базу даних, основану на сутностях та їхніх атрибутах.

Ось покроковий посібник для початківців про те, як побудувати БДДС:

КрокОпис
Крок 1:Визначте сутності
Крок 2:Визначте атрибути
Крок 3:Визначте зв'язки між сутностями
Крок 4:Створіть схему бази даних
Крок 5:Реалізуйте базу даних
Крок 6:Перевірте та оптимізуйте базу даних

Після завершення цих кроків у вас буде повністю функціонуюча база даних, яка буде ефективно обробляти ваші дані.

Важливо зазначити, що розробка бази даних є ітераційним процесом. У міру розвитку вашого бізнесу та змін вимог, можливо, вам доведеться вносити зміни у вашу базу даних. БДДС дозволяє вам легко вносити такі зміни та підтримувати базу даних в актуальному стані.

Побудова БДДСможе бути складним завданням для початківців, але з цим покроковим керівництвом ви можете подолати будь-які труднощі та почати створювати оптимальні бази даних для вашого бізнесу.

Вибір підходу

При розробці бази даних для системи дистанційного складського обліку (БДДС) важливо ретельно вибрати підхід, який відповідатиме вимогам проекту та забезпечить ефективність функціонування системи.

Є кілька основних підходів до розробки БДДС:

1. Процедурний підхід.

Цей підхід базується на використанні збережених процедур і тригерів для забезпечення логіки бізнес-процесів в БДДС. Він дозволяє досягти високої продуктивності та ефективності виконання запитів, що особливо важливо при роботі з великими обсягами даних.

2. Об'єктно-орієнтований підхід.

В цьому підході компоненти бази даних представляються у вигляді об'єктів з атрибутами та методами. Такий підхід дозволяє більш гнучко керувати даними та легше вносити зміни в структуру бази даних. Він часто застосовується при розробці складних систем з розширюваною функціональністю.3. Гібридний підхід.Цей підхід комбінує процедурні та об'єктно-орієнтовані підходи, використовуючи переваги обох. Це дозволяє досягти балансу між продуктивністю та гнучкістю системи. Гібридний підхід зазвичай є найбільш універсальним і підходящим для більшості випадків.При виборі підходу для БДДС необхідно враховувати такі фактори, як обсяг даних, вимоги до продуктивності, складність бізнес-логіки та можливість майбутнього розширення та модифікації системи.Отже, правильний вибір підходу є одним з ключових кроків у розробці БДДС. Це допоможе створити систему, яка буде ефективно працювати, легко налаштовуватися та масштабуватися.

Створення звіту про рух грошових коштів

Перш ніж приступити до створення діаграми грошових потоків, необхідно проаналізувати вимоги і визначити, яка інформація буде зберігатися в базі даних і як вона буде структурована. Для цього можна використовувати діаграми класів, діаграми прикладів використання або інші моделі даних.

Після того, як вимоги визначені, можна переходити до створення схеми. Одним з поширених способів створення діаграми грошових потоків є використання інструментів CASE (Computer-Aided Software Engineering). Такі інструменти дозволяють створювати графічну діаграму сутностей і зв'язків між ними.

У BDD-діаграмі можна відображати сутності (таблиці), їх атрибути (стовпці) та зв'язки між сутностями. Наприклад, якщо у вашій системі є сутності "Користувач" і "Замовлення", ви можете намалювати зв'язок "один-до-багатьох" між ними, щоб показати, що кожен користувач може мати кілька замовлень.

При створенні схеми слід врахувати нормалізацію даних, тобто поділ інформації на окремі таблиці для мінімізації дублювання даних та забезпечення цілісності бази даних. Наприклад, якщо є таблиця "Клієнти" з атрибутами "Ім'я" та "Телефон", то краще створити окрему таблицю "Телефони", де будуть зберігатися номери телефонів клієнтів.

Після створення схеми БДДС слід провести її тестування та оптимізацію. Тестування дозволить виявити можливі помилки та недоліки, а оптимізація - покращити продуктивність бази даних. Наприклад, можна додати індекси на часто використовувані атрибути або провести денормалізацію, щоб уникнути складних запитів.

У результаті, створення схеми БДДС є важливим етапом у процесі розробки бази даних. Правильно спроектована схема дозволяє ефективно зберігати, обробляти та отримувати доступ до даних, що в свою чергу забезпечує надійність та продуктивність бази даних.